Head of Procurement – High-Growth, Entrepreneurial Environment
Location: Central London (4 days a week, non negotiable)
Salary: £95,000-£100,000 + 25% Bonus
Team: 2 Direct Reports (Procurement Manager & Buyer)
Reporting to: CFO

Summary

An exciting opportunity for a dynamic procurement leader to build and shape the procurement function in a business where the function is seen as commercially critical. This hands-on role offers a balance of strategic direction and delivery in a fast-paced, design-led and values-driven environment. You\’ll collaborate across the business as they go through a strategic transformational period – from Finance to Property – to optimise spend, improve supplier relationships and influence board-level decisions. Ideal for someone who wants to make a visible impact and grow a function.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Own and evolve the procurement function across the business, from internal credibility to processes/systems
  • Build and embed scalable processes and policies, with continuous improvement in mind
  • Lead tenders, negotiations, and supplier selection across all indirect categories
  • Drive savings, value creation, and robust supplier management
  • Develop board-level reporting on spend, savings, pipeline and procurement performance
  • Lead, coach, and support a small team through change and professional growth
  • Collaborate with leaders to embed procurement into planning and decision-making
  • Act as a business partner and internal consultant, educating stakeholders on procurement\’s value
  • Support systems transformation and leverage tools like SAP and Salesforce from a procurement lens

Key Skills & Traits:

  • Gravitas and strong communication – comfortable influencing leadership including the CEO, who you will work with closely
  • Proven negotiation and commercial acumen – able to track and explain value delivery
  • Hands-on and delivery-focused – equally strategic and operational
  • Analytical and numerate – able to present data-driven insights clearly. The CEO is very data driven so will want to see reporting on a monthly/quarterly basis
  • Change-oriented and proactive – thrives in evolving, growing environments
  • Experience managing and developing a small team
  • Knowledge of procurement systems and controls; SAP/Salesforce exposure a bonus

Why this role / What\’s in it for me?

  • Build something lasting – you\’ll shape and embed a critical function from the ground up
  • Transformation environment – an opportunity to join a transforming business in growth mode
  • Visible impact – your work will be seen, valued, and drive measurable results
  • Commercial leadership – work closely with the CFO, CEO and other senior leaders
  • Culture – open, collaborative and fast-paced, with real investment in people and processes
  • Growth potential – the business has ambitious plans, and procurement is central to delivery
  • Benefits – 25% bonus, on-site perks (including breakfast!), and a modern, design-led workplace
